Output 899498af19236f6fa20f52ae6ca59a194ba19a40fce80fa26944dff650a30027:0

value
18583477
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c23b65a4ee8f3f6814df7738d84da87ea84cb3a OP_EQUALVERIFY OP_CHECKSIG
address
13ZnhhySZZBWbMaDk56UrEhC9i5CCto6ng
transaction
899498af19236f6fa20f52ae6ca59a194ba19a40fce80fa26944dff650a30027
confirmations
511324
spent
true